Kyle Philips TItans Futures Bets for the 2022 Regular Season

BetOnline will be releasing betting futures for Kyle Philips in the coming weeks.

The former UCLA wide receiver was chosen 5th in this year's NFL Draft by the Titans and has made quite the impression in training camp thus far.

From Bleacher Report’s Ian Wharton:

Philips isn’t especially fast and is on the smaller side at 5’11”, 189 pounds. He has good quickness and fluidity to his motions, though, much like Hunter Renfrow of the Raiders. Trying to guard him one-on-one in space proved difficult for UCLA’s opponents.

For the 2021 season, Philips was named first-team All-Pac-12 as a receiver and garnered second-team honors as a return specialist. Philips led the Pac-12 with 10 receiving touchdowns while averaging 22.6 yards per punt return.  The later topped the conference among players with more than one return.  He amassed 739 receiving yards in 11 games as a senior.

The Philips selection is an effort to boost the Titans receiving corps.

Mike Moraitis of TitansWire says that Philips checks all the boxes, but his only concern is "his inability to do much else in the offense other than lining up out of the slot."
